Numerous Queue-Length-Based (QLB) schedulers, both deterministic and randomized, can achieve the maximum possible throughput region of wireless networks. While randomization is useful in allowing flexibilities in the design and implementation of the schedulers, it may lead to throughput loss if it is not within limits. The IEEE 802.11 standard allows for the use of a single-channel available at the physical layer to all users. A single-channel MAC protocol does not work well in Wireless Mesh Network, since users cannot transmit simultaneously. The developing 802.11s standard proposes multi-channel proposal.
